NPFC - MIL-R-63419

RDX/VINYL CHLORIDE COPOLYMER EXPLOSIVE COMPOSITION (PBX 9407)

active, Most Current
Buy Now
Organization: NPFC
Publication Date: 9 February 1981
Status: active
Page Count: 14
scope:

This specification covers requirements, quality assurance provisions and packaging for the manufacture of two (2) types of high energy solid explosives composed of RDX, uniformly coated with a copolymer of trifluorochloroethylene and vinyl chloride (VC Copolymer) (see 6.1 and 6.5).

The following are the two types of explosives:

Type I shall consist of RDX coated with VC Copolymer

Type II shall consist of RDX coated with VC Copolymer plus calcium stearate.

intended Use:

The explosive composition covered by this specification is intended for use in the lead and booster of the Adam antipersonnel mine used in the M692/M731 HE 155mm projectile.
